The SFAPOA is off to a great start. We have an enthusiastic group of both new and returning station representatives and committee members.
Events we are planning include marching in the Chinese New Years Parade, our 1st Annual SFAPOA Family Picnic, Golf Tournament, Networking Nights, promotional study sessions and the highly anticipated Annual Scholarship and Promotional Dinner.
After speaking with many of you about the SFAPOA, it was clear to me that members thought the association lacked focus and communication. You wanted to know what the SFAPOA did and why information never got to you. “You should have come to the meeting.” used to be the standard answer. Not anymore.
Our answer is to be proactive. We are compiling a master e-mail list to send you updates. You will know more about the SFAPOA than you ever wanted. Our website, www.sfapoa.org, will be updated regularly and we are moving into the twenty-first century full steam ahead. Station reps will get information out to you and of course there are the monthly meetings. Staying connected and active is the key.
I am dedicated to involving our association in more community events. We have already reached out to the Cathay Post, AsianWeek, CAAGE, SFPOA, Chinese Chamber of Commerce, Lions Club, CYC… The SFAPOA will mean something to the community, because we will be seen and heard. In turn, we will have community support. The Cathay Post and the Lion’s Club have individually decided to honor us with the first SFAPOA Officer of the Year Awards
